The hotel room was really nice, food and drink was also nice. The bar staff and dining staff go out of there way to make you feel welcome. The only down side to our holiday was the fact that not many english people stay at this hotel lots of germans and italians.
The location of the hotel was in a quiet area it was to far to walk to kos town, however there is a bus stop outside the hotel or a taxi will cost 10 euros. The hotel beach is not very good lots of pebbles however you can get a bus to tingaki beach which was beautiful.Also a must see is therma beach which is a 10 minute bus ride from the hotel.
I would return to this hotel but only as a large group holiday as we found that none of the other guests seemed interested in talking to english people

Just returned from Sun Palace, Kos, eight of us ranging in ages from 2 to 60, the hotel is very clean and the staff really friendly, especially the restaurant staff and the bar staff, we arrived in the middle of the night and were greeted by a really helpful receptionist who made sure check in was quick so the children could get to bed. The rooms were cleaned daily and the hotel and grounds were spotless. Food was good we never failed to find something tasty to eat. The downsides are firstly mosquitos, so make sure to use repellant in the evenings especially, we had quite a few bites between us, thankfully the children didn't! secondly the entertainment was rubbish, although the entertainment staff were friendly all the shows were in Italian, to cater for the majority of guests, there were only three more British families staying there, loads of eastern europeans who couldn't understand the Italians either. The beach is a good fifteen minute walk away, and is not sandy, really big pebbles which makes it difficult to get into the sea without wearing footwear of some sort. After saying all that we had a really great time not a cloud in the sky for two weeks, plenty of sunbeds, but do take towels as they are not supplied here. Nothing to do with the hotel, but beware especially if you have small children, the airport is a nightmare, queueing outside as it's small and really hot and stuffy, so keep that in mind. All in all a fantastic holiday.

I have just come back home from Greece with my boyfriend. We are from Russia. We had been there for 6 days. Generally Sun palace hotel is a good place to stay. But if you prefer a quiet rest, you shouldn`t go to this hotel, because there are a lot of families with little children in Sun Palace :-)!!!

Firstly I would like to mention some positive moments of our trip.
- The area of the hotel and the hotel itself is rather clen. We liked our room a lot. It was cleaned every day. The air-conditioner saved us from hot days.
- Swimming pool is great!
- Greece is a very beautiful country with its picturesque nature. The Aegean sea is very beautiful, blue and CLEAN!
- The staff was rather friendly.
- In general, food was rather good and tasty. Most of all I liked spaghetti (it was done by a professional cook), some kinds of meat (beef, chicken meat), fried potato, cakes!!!!!!!! Beer, pineapple juice were very good!
- I liked the climate of Greece. It was rather hot, but thanks to the wind it was easier to sunbathe, go for a walk and go in for sports!!!!!!!!

Now I would like to write about the negative things.
- The animation was mostly concentrated on italians. To my mind the animation team wasn`t very friendly towards russian tourists. As for me I like to take part in different kinds of sport and dance activities, but it seemed to me that they avoided me.
- There were a lot of flies in the restaurant.
- As for the food, we didn`t like that some kinds of meat and potatoes were in lemon sauce.
- The beach was not very clean and it was rather difficult for us to enter to the sea, because there were big stones there. Also there were seaweed in the sea.

Despite these negative things we had great time in Greece. We spent a lot of time out of the hotel! We were in the town KOS, we took an excursion to the Rhodes! It was amazing! More over we visited hot springs!!!!! I liked our trip a lot!

Good points:
Fairly clean
Most staff caring
Tree over the restaurant was great
Pool bar had very nice sitting area
We were family with 2 kids and had ground floor suit with two nice size rooms and nice bathroom
Air conditioning worked great
Ice cream almost every day as a desert plus daily serving at specific time from pool bar
Waiters served drinks during dinner time

Bad points:
Beach too far (20 min walk with kids)
No bar in the beach (they server soft drinks from a fridge there)
No toilets in the beach

Only one restaurant with a limited choice got very boring after a week
No water slides for kids
Kids club very poor attempt couple a days in 2 weeks we stayed there

So all in all it was ok but won't be going back.

Room Tip: If you can get a ground floor room with pool view it is the best choice.
